Trellix reports a rising, sophisticated phishing campaign leveraging the "Browser-in-the-Browser" (BitB) technique to present fake Facebook login pop-ups that visually mimic legitimate authentication flows while hardcoding deceptive address bars. Attackers host pages on reputable cloud platforms (Netlify, Vercel) and use URL shorteners to evade filters, pairing technical deception with social-engineering lures (fake legal notices, account violations, security alerts); defenders are urged to adopt multi-layered detection and not rely solely on URL checks.
